Emeryville, CA - Seeking Administrative Coordinator, Education & Experience
Everybody Has A Role To Play In Transforming Healthcare
Vituity's Education & Experience team is on the lookout for a skilled and motivated Administrative Coordinator to provide top-notch support to our senior-level leaders, engaging workshops, external conferences, and impactful educational initiatives. As Administrative Coordinator, you'll be the backbone of our E&E team ensuring seamless coordination of schedules leaders, meeting and program production, and more.

The Opportunity
- Provide administrative support to senior-level leaders including internal/external meeting scheduling, reviewing calendars for conflicts, accepting/declining meeting on behalf of leaders, and reminders of meetings, logistics, and/or materials that may be needed.
- Complete faculty, speaker, and senior-level leaders expense reports and track for reimbursement.
- Provide high-level administrative support to leaders, manage calendars, schedule meetings, and handle travel logistics.
- Streamlining processes by efficiently completing expense reports, financial documents, and reconciling credit card charges.
- Keep things on track by monitoring tasks and tracking project status towards deadlines.
- Maintain an organized inventory of supplies, ensuring smooth procurement processes.
- Expertly support the creation, collection, organization, packing, and shipping of materials for in-person events.
Required Experience and Competencies
- High School Diploma or GED equivalent required.
- Bachelor's Degree preferred.
- 2+ years of administrative or office support experience preferred.
- Previous customer service experience is a plus.
- 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ment while maintaining accuracy.
- Detail-oriented, organized, and adaptable to varying priorities.
- Strong team player with excellent time and resource management skills.
- Exceptional verbal and written communication skills.
- Proficient in MS Excel, Word, PowerPoint, and Outlook.
- Proactive problem solver with the ability to seek innovative ideas for process improvement.
- Willingness to travel to meetings and events as needed.
